Okay, so someone's just said, "my speech." What do you do? How do you respond in a way that's both respectful and productive? First and foremost, **listen attentively**. Put away your phone, make eye contact, and focus on what the speaker is saying. Show them that you value their words and that you're genuinely interested in their perspective. Active listening is crucial for understanding the speaker's intentions and the underlying message they're trying to convey. Next, **ask clarifying questions**. If something is unclear or confusing, don't hesitate to ask for more information. This shows that you're engaged and that you're trying to understand their point of view. It also gives the speaker an opportunity to elaborate on their ideas and ensure that their message is being received accurately. However, be mindful of your tone and avoid asking questions that could be perceived as confrontational or accusatory. Instead, focus on seeking clarification and promoting understanding. Then, **acknowledge their perspective**. Even if you don't agree with everything they're saying, try to find common ground and acknowledge the validity of their perspective. This shows that you're willing to consider their point of view, even if it differs from your own. You can say something like, "I understand where you're coming from," or "I can see why you feel that way." This helps to build rapport and create a more collaborative environment. Furthermore, **offer constructive feedback**. If you have suggestions or criticisms, deliver them in a respectful and constructive manner. Focus on the content of the speech, rather than attacking the speaker personally. Use "I" statements to express your opinions and avoid making generalizations or assumptions. For example, instead of saying, "Your speech was boring," you could say, "I found it difficult to stay engaged during the second half of your speech. Perhaps you could try adding more visual aids or interactive elements." Finally, **express appreciation**. Regardless of whether you agree with the speaker, thank them for sharing their thoughts and ideas. This shows that you value their contribution and that you appreciate their willingness to speak up. You can say something like, "Thank you for sharing your perspective," or "I appreciate you taking the time to speak to us today." By responding effectively, you can create a more positive and productive dialogue and foster stronger relationships.
